    Pad Thai with plenty for leftovers!
    Suzanne H.

    Food was spot-on traditional Thai! Medium heat had the perfect kick with enough spiciness to let you know it was there, but not make you regret it half way through your meal. Portions were generous too, as we all took home leftovers that were great for lunch the next day. It's a must to start with their basil & shrimp rolls...so fresh & tasty! Basil fried rice was a stand out with chicken, steak & pork. So flavorful and filling. Drunken Thai Spaghetti was another great choice. Pad Thai didn't disappoint either! While the food earns a solid 4 to 5 stars, the decor is well worn with torn & depressed seating which brought their score down to a 3. During August, it was also very warm in the restaurant. Service was a little challenging due to a language barrier with our server. After some adjustments, everyone received the correct order...although some received medium spice when they ordered mild. If you don't like any heat, I'd recommend asking for no spice. My recommendation would be to place a to-go order, because you'll be much more comfortable in your house.
